I have an Alpine MRV-T320 amp for my front speakers. i took the amp out to put some fiberglass enclosures i made im my trunk and then i hooked the amp up again. this time it powers on but makes this loud buzzing sound on both speakers(its a 2 ch. amp), even with the RCAs disconnected and the gain all the way down on the amp. it sounds like that buzz sound when someone plugs/unplugs aa guitar from/to an amp without powering it off first. except that sound is constant.

any help is appreciated
 
it was both running and not running. i knew it wasnt the altenator noise at all. I took it apart, took the circuit board out and cleaned it off, there was a lot of dust and other junk on it. powered it on and it worked ok. i should have done that b4 i posted tho. im guessing something inside was shorting something to make that noise.
